1 // RUN: %clang -E %s @%s.args -o %t.log
2 // RUN: FileCheck --input-file=%t.log %s
3 // RUN: %clang -E %s @%s.args.utf16le -o %t.log
4 // RUN: FileCheck --input-file=%t.log %s
5 
6 // CHECK: bar1
7 // CHECK-NEXT: bar2 zed2
8 // CHECK-NEXT: bar3 zed3
9 // CHECK-NEXT: bar4 zed4
10 // CHECK-NEXT: bar5 zed5
11 // CHECK-NEXT: 'bar6 zed6'
12 // CHECK-NEXT: "bar7 zed7"
13 // CHECK-NEXT: foo8bar8zed8
14 // CHECK-NEXT: foo9'bar9'zed9
15 // CHECK-NEXT: foo10"bar10"zed10
16 // CHECK: bar
17 // CHECK: zed1
18 // CHECK: one\two
19 // CHECK: c:foobar.c
20 
21 foo1
22 foo2
23 foo3
24 foo4
25 foo5
26 foo6
27 foo7
28 foo8
29 foo9
30 foo10
31 #ifdef foo11
32 bar
33 #endif
34 foo12
35 foo13
36 foo14
37